Output 59e40ab2fc1368326da690665d2edb6871adfff9112ac27974b944fe81272c67:0

value
12239393
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b71f11e4680b83bd6b053d65d49ba0b7e90c2d4f OP_EQUALVERIFY OP_CHECKSIG
address
LbvD96HMMTRP8psh8HdvjReXud1paYY6DK
transaction
59e40ab2fc1368326da690665d2edb6871adfff9112ac27974b944fe81272c67
spent
true